Odd Names I Have Encountered

or, “Names Not to Give Your Baby”

One of the little things in life that really bugs me is when parents choose to give their offspring “cute” names — names that either are made up out of whole cloth or common names that are given strange spellings in an attempt to make them somehow “special.”

Below is a list of some of the names I have encountered, mostly in southern Indiana where the practice of creating bizarre monikers seems to be a favorite pastime. As it is traditional among some ethnic groups to give children uniquely invented names, I have not padded the list with names that were culled from those with distinct ethnic backgrounds. Nearly all of these are names of white Americans in the Midwest, mostly children. The list is not intended to offend the bearer of any of these names (after all, children usually do not get the luxury of choosing their own name), but are offered in the simple hope that these names will die with their current owners. For expecting parents I offer this as a list of names not to give your baby.
